Paul Blackburn Clears Release Waivers
Briefly

Paul Blackburn has cleared release waivers after being designated for assignment by the Mets, making him available to sign with any team. He had an injury-plagued season, pitching only seven games with a 6.85 ERA. Although he still has a significant salary to be paid, which includes nearly $900K remaining for the year, his successful rehab outings show potential for clubs needing pitching. Blackburn posted a 2.42 ERA in rehab games and has demonstrated major league success prior to this challenging season.
Blackburn has only pitched in seven games this year with a 6.85 earned run average, owing to injuries including inflammation in his right knee and a shoulder impingement.
Blackburn could appeal to clubs needing innings, as he was in good form during his rehab assignment, boasting a 2.42 ERA and 18.3% strikeout rate.
